CVE-2020-20486: IEC104 v1.0 contains a stack-buffer overflow in the parameter Iec10x_Sta_Addr.

IEC104 v1.0 contains a stack-buffer overflow in the parameter Iec10x_Sta_Addr.

Plain-English summary

CVE-2020-20486 describes a stack-buffer overflow in IEC104 v1.0 involving the Iec10x_Sta_Addr parameter. The public record does not provide severity, affected vendor details, or a confirmed fix, so urgency depends on whether this code exists in operational systems.

Executive priority

Prioritize inventory and exposure confirmation before escalation. This is potentially serious because stack overflows can affect reliability and control systems, but the public evidence lacks severity scoring, product mapping, and exploitation confirmation.

Technical view

The CVE record states that IEC104 v1.0 contains a stack-buffer overflow in Iec10x_Sta_Addr. Available sources do not document CVSS, CWE, CPEs, attack requirements, authentication context, patch status, or proven impact beyond the memory-safety class.

Likely exposure

Exposure is most plausible where IEC104 v1.0, the referenced GitHub project, or derived code is used. The source bundle does not identify packaged products, vendors, distributions, or deployed environments.

Exploitation context

No CISA KEV listing is present, and the provided sources do not cite active exploitation. Public evidence is limited to the CVE description and referenced GitHub issue, so exploit maturity and real-world use are unconfirmed.

Researcher notes

The record is sparse: no CVSS, CWE, CPE, fixed version, exploit status, or detailed impact is provided. Analysis should stay bounded to the named IEC104 v1.0 issue and avoid assuming broader product exposure.

Mitigation direction

  • Inventory systems and codebases for IEC104 v1.0 or derivatives.
  • Check the referenced project and any vendor guidance for fixes.
  • Restrict access to IEC104 services to trusted management networks.
  • Apply segmentation and monitoring around operational technology hosts.
  • Treat unexpected IEC104 process crashes as security-relevant signals.

Validation and detection

  • Confirm whether Iec10x_Sta_Addr exists in deployed source or binaries.
  • Identify any internet- or partner-reachable IEC104 interfaces.
  • Review dependency records for the referenced IEC104 project.
  • Check whether maintainers or vendors have published remediation guidance.
  • Document compensating controls where no patch is available.
